Bug Description

No solution to install amule:

root@pirate:/root/kiba-dock/kiba/akamaru# aptitude install amule
Reading package lists... Done
Building dependency tree
Reading state information... Done
Reading extended state information
Initializing package states... Done
The following packages are BROKEN:
  amule
The following NEW packages will be installed:
  amule-common{a} amule-utils{a} libcrypto++7{a} libupnp3{a} libwxbase2.8-0{a} libwxgtk2.8-0{a}
0 packages upgraded, 7 newly installed, 0 to remove and 0 not upgraded.
Need to get 10.2MB of archives. After unpacking 30.3MB will be used.
The following packages have unmet dependencies:
  amule: Depends: amule-common (= 2.2.3-1ubuntu1) but 2.2.3-1 is to be installed.

Festor (festor-deactivatedaccount) wrote :

There was a transition problem between 2.2.3 and 2.2.3-1ubuntu1. -> something normal in an alpha release.

Now there is no problem
